According to 1 Thessalonians 4:16, when Jesus returns to the earth, the Christians will be caught up in the air to be with Him. From that point on, we who are Christians will be with Him forever. As Christians we know this and we are anxiously expecting and looking for His return.

But let me ask you something. When Jesus returns, what will He be looking for? What will He be expecting to find on the earth?

Jesus made an interesting statement in Luke that is often overlooked and untaught. In Luke 18:8 while speaking a parable, Jesus said, “When the Son of Man comes, will He really find faith on the earth?” What will Jesus be looking for when He returns? He will be looking for faith.

When Jesus returns, He will be coming for His church. He will expect the church to be spotless and without blemish. Jesus will not be returning for a puny, beat down church but He will be looking for a church that is victorious, powerful and full of faith.

In order for the church to have faith when Jesus comes back, we must believe what God says and act on that belief. It will not do any good to believe God unless we put our belief into action. That’s what is called “faith.”

When we have faith, we will overcome the things of the world. Now don’t take me wrong. We won’t eliminate our problems. Satan and his demonic forces will always be trying to destroy us, but we will be able to go through our trials without fear, knowing that God always does what He says.

Faith is a substance and a gift of God. We can accept it and develop it or we can reject it. But remember this: when Jesus returns, and He will, He will be looking for faith on the earth.

Now let me ask you something. What makes faith so important that Jesus would look for it when He returns? Well, here’s the answer. God places a very high value on belief.

Several years ago, I gave an automobile to a young man who really needed the transportation. I told him that it was his. He didn’t owe me anything. All he had to do was come and get it. Every time I saw him, I reminded him that the car was his. It was paid for. Just come and get it. However, he never showed up.

Finally, after much urging without result, I disposed of the auto by other means. When I asked the young man why he hadn’t picked up the car, he said it was because he didn’t really believe I had given it to him.

Unfortunately that’s the way many people are with God. He has given good gifts and they have not been accepted. Why? Probably for the same reason the young man didn’t get the car. They don’t really believe God has given these things to them.

You know, it’s interesting to me that most people act like Jesus will be looking for something else when He returns. When He returns He will not be looking for your church attendance records. He will not be looking for your offering report. It is good to tithe and to attend church, but according to Jesus Himself, He will be looking for one thing and that is faith.

Remember what Jesus said, “When the Son of Man comes, will He really find faith on the earth?”
